Developer

Panduan serta Kiat Coding untuk Pengembang Program: Belajar Pemrograman serta Membikin Program Mobile

Panduan serta Kiat Coding untuk Pengembang Program: Belajar Pemrograman serta Membikin Program Mobile

Membentuk terapan mobile yang menjadi sukses bukan hal yang bisa digapai dalam tadi malam. Prosesnya sarat dengan evaluasi dan uji-coba. Tetapi, lewat pendekatan yang benar, siapa pun dapat kuasai seni coding serta membikin program yang hebat. Dalam artikel berikut, kita akan membicarakan sejumlah trik serta tips coding yang bisa menolong pengembang terapan diperjalanan mereka belajar pemrograman dan membuat program mobile yang berguna.

1. Kenali Dasar-Dasar Pemrograman
Sebelumnya Anda mulai bangun program mobile, sangat perlu buat pahami sejumlah dasar pemrograman. Tanpa pengetahuan yang kuat terkait nalar pemrograman, proses peningkatan terapan dapat bertambah lebih sulit. Perdalam bahasa pemrograman seperti Java, Kotlin, atau Swift buat terapan Android dan iOS. Bahasa-bahasa ini sangatlah tenar serta banyak dipakai dalam peningkatan terapan mobile. Tidak hanya itu, menyadari rencana dasar seperti faktor, loop, serta kegunaan sangatlah vital.

2. Putuskan Basis yang Benar
Selesai kuasai beberapa dasar pemrograman, cara seterusnya yaitu pilih basis peningkatan terapan. Untuk program Android, Anda bisa memanfaatkan Android Studio dan bahasa pemrograman Kotlin atau Java. Sementara itu buat terapan iOS, Xcode merupakan alternatif penting dalam bahasa Swift. Bila Anda suka dengan peningkatan terapan lintasi basis, frame-work seperti Flutter serta React Native bisa menjadi alternatif yang baik. Masing-masing basis ini punya kekurangan dan kelebihan, menjadi penting buat pilih yang sesuai maksud dan keperluan terapan Anda.

3. Pakai Frame-work serta Library
Pemakaian frame-work serta library adalah cara terbaik yang dapat menolong pengembang memercepat proses peningkatan program. Frame-work seperti Flutter serta React Native memungkinnya Anda untuk bikin program untuk Android serta iOS dengan 1 pangkal code. Ini mengirit waktu serta upaya. Diluar itu, terdapat beberapa library yang ada yang bisa menolong Anda menambah fungsionalitas khusus ke terapan Anda tanpa penting menulis code dari pertama. Misalkan, Firebase siapkan beragam service seperti otentikasi pemakai, penyimpanan data, dan pemberitahuan push yang bermanfaat.

4. Konsentrasi pada Kreasi Pengalaman Pemakai (UX)
Pengalaman pemakai (UX) yaitu salah satunya bagian terutama dalam peningkatan program mobile. Program yang bagus harus bukan hanya memiliki fungsi secara baik, tapi juga ringan dipakai dan membahagiakan. Coba buat mendalami beberapa prinsip kreasi antar-muka pemakai (UI) yang bagus dan memastikan terapan Anda miliki bentuk yang bersih serta intuitif. Janganlah lupa buat mengerjakan uji-coba dan peroleh operan balik dari pemakai untuk pastikan program Anda nyaman dipakai.

5. Debugging serta Pengecekan
Tak ada program yang prima sejak awal kali. Oleh karenanya, debugging dan pengecekan yakni sisi yang sangat perlu saat proses peningkatan. Pakai alat debugging yang disiapkan oleh Android Studio atau Xcode buat periksa kekeliruan dalam code Anda. Terkecuali itu, kerjakan pengecekan keseluruhan buat meyakinkan program memiliki fungsi secara baik di banyak fitur. Pengecekan di dunia riil sangat perlu buat menemukan soal yang mungkin tak tampak waktu peningkatan.

6. Perbaharui Terapan Secara Periodik
Selesai terapan tuntas serta dilansir, tugas Anda belumlah selesai. Pengembang yang terus sukses mengupdate terapan mereka dengan periodik buat menambah spek anyar, membenahi bug, dan tingkatkan pengalaman pemakai. Dengan sertakan pemakai dan melihat operan balik mereka, Anda bisa membikin program Anda lebih bagus serta lebih berkaitan dengan kepentingan pasar.

7. Tergabung dengan Komune Pengembang
Pemrograman merupakan ketrampilan yang berkembang, dan masuk dengan populasi pengembang bisa menolong Anda masih tetap up-to-date dengan trend terakhir serta mendapat kontribusi saat Anda menjumpai kesusahan. Komunitas seperti Stack Overflow, Reddit, dan pelbagai kelompok di medsos yakni lokasi yang baik untuk share pengetahuan serta belajar pengalaman dari pihak lain. Jangan ragu-ragu untuk menanyakan dan share beberapa ide Anda!

Ikhtisar
Membuat terapan mobile yang telah sukses yaitu perjalanan yang membutuhkan pengabdian, kreasi, serta pengetahuan yang dalam mengenai pemrograman. Dengan ikuti trick serta tips di atas, Anda bisa menanggulangi halangan yang terdapat serta mempertingkat ketrampilan coding Anda. Ingat-ingatlah kalau belajar pemrograman ialah proses yang terus-terusan, serta tiap-tiap baris code yang Anda tulis bawa Anda lebih dekat ke terapan yang bagus. Selamat mempraktekkan serta jangan sempat stop belajar! https://douglascunha.com